#ifndef RenderVideo_h
#define RenderVideo_h
#include "core/rendering/RenderMedia.h"
namespace WebCore {
class HTMLMediaElement;
class HTMLVideoElement;
class RenderVideo FINAL : public RenderMedia {
public:
RenderVideo(HTMLVideoElement*);
virtual ~RenderVideo();
IntRect videoBox() const;
static IntSize defaultSize();
bool supportsAcceleratedRendering() const;
virtual bool shouldDisplayVideo() const;
private:
virtual void updateFromElement();
inline HTMLVideoElement* videoElement() const;
virtual void intrinsicSizeChanged();
LayoutSize calculateIntrinsicSize();
void updateIntrinsicSize();
virtual void imageChanged(WrappedImagePtr, const IntRect*);
virtual const char* renderName() const { return "RenderVideo"; }
virtual bool requiresLayer() const { return true; }
virtual bool isVideo() const { return true; }
virtual void paintReplaced(PaintInfo&, const LayoutPoint&);
virtual void layout();
virtual LayoutUnit computeReplacedLogicalWidth(ShouldComputePreferred = ComputeActual) const OVERRIDE;
virtual LayoutUnit computeReplacedLogicalHeight() const;
virtual LayoutUnit minimumReplacedHeight() const OVERRIDE;
virtual LayoutUnit offsetLeft() const;
virtual LayoutUnit offsetTop() const;
virtual LayoutUnit offsetWidth() const;
virtual LayoutUnit offsetHeight() const;
void updatePlayer();
LayoutSize m_cachedImageSize;
};
inline RenderVideo* toRenderVideo(RenderObject* object)
{
ASSERT_WITH_SECURITY_IMPLICATION(!object || object->isVideo());
return static_cast<RenderVideo*>(object);
}
inline const RenderVideo* toRenderVideo(const RenderObject* object)
{
ASSERT_WITH_SECURITY_IMPLICATION(!object || object->isVideo());
return static_cast<const RenderVideo*>(object);
}
// This will catch anyone doing an unnecessary cast.
void toRenderVideo(const RenderVideo*);
} // namespace WebCore
#endif // RenderVideo_h
